Research and Destination Selection
When planning the perfect trip, one of the most crucial steps is conducting thorough research and selecting the ideal destination. This process involves considering various factors such as interests, budget, weather, and season to ensure a memorable and enjoyable experience.
Choosing a Destination Based on Interests and Budget
- Start by identifying your interests and preferences, whether it’s relaxing on a beach, exploring historical sites, or immersing yourself in a vibrant city.
- Consider your budget constraints and look for destinations that align with your financial plan. Remember to account for expenses such as accommodation, transportation, food, and activities.
- Research different destinations that offer activities and attractions that cater to your interests while staying within your budget.
- Explore options for affordable accommodations, transportation deals, and discounts to make the most of your budget.
Choosing a Destination Based on Different Preferences
- If traveling with a group, consider everyone’s interests and preferences to find a destination that accommodates everyone’s desires.
- Look for destinations that offer a variety of activities and attractions to suit different preferences, whether it’s adventure sports, cultural experiences, or culinary delights.
- Ensure that the destination has something for everyone to enjoy, creating a well-rounded and satisfying trip for all travelers.
Considering Weather and Season
- Check the weather and climate of your desired destination during the time of your visit to avoid any unpleasant surprises.
- Research the best season to visit based on your preferences, whether you enjoy sunny beaches, snowy landscapes, or colorful fall foliage.
- Consider the peak tourist seasons and off-peak times to plan your trip accordingly, taking advantage of lower prices and fewer crowds.
Budget Planning
Planning your budget for a trip is essential to ensure a smooth and stress-free journey. By carefully allocating funds for accommodation, transportation, and activities, you can make the most out of your travel experience without breaking the bank.
Creating a Travel Budget
When creating a travel budget, start by listing all the potential expenses you may incur during your trip. This includes accommodation costs, transportation fees, food expenses, activity fees, and any miscellaneous costs. Research the average prices for these items in your chosen destination to get a realistic estimate.
- Allocate the majority of your budget to accommodation, as this is usually one of the most significant expenses during a trip.
- Consider using budgeting apps or spreadsheets to track your expenses and ensure you stay within budget.
- Factor in additional costs such as travel insurance, visa fees, and souvenirs when planning your budget.
Saving Money During Trip Planning
Saving money during the trip planning process can help you stretch your budget further and possibly even afford extra activities or upgrades during your journey.
- Book flights and accommodation in advance to take advantage of early bird discounts.
- Look for budget-friendly accommodation options such as hostels, guesthouses, or vacation rentals.
- Consider using public transportation or walking instead of relying on taxis or rental cars to save on transportation costs.
- Research free or discounted activities in your destination to enjoy the local culture without spending a fortune.
Allocating Funds for Different Aspects of the Journey
Properly allocating funds for different aspects of your journey ensures that you have enough money set aside for each essential expense.
- Set aside a specific amount for accommodation based on your preferred comfort level and location.
- Allocate a budget for transportation, including flights, trains, buses, or rental cars, depending on your travel itinerary.
- Plan a separate budget for activities and sightseeing, taking into account entrance fees, guided tours, and other experiences you wish to include.
Itinerary Creation
Planning the perfect trip involves creating a well-thought-out itinerary that balances activities and relaxation time. A flexible itinerary is key to allowing for spontaneity while still ensuring you make the most of your time in each destination.
Organizing Activities Based on Location Proximity
When designing your itinerary, consider the proximity of activities and attractions to each other. Grouping together locations that are near each other can help you save time on transportation and allow for a more seamless travel experience.
- Research the locations of each activity and attraction to determine the best order to visit them.
- Consider clustering activities that are in the same area to maximize your time and minimize travel between locations.
- Plan your days based on a central location to reduce travel time and make the most of each day.
Balancing Relaxation Time with Sightseeing
It’s essential to strike a balance between sightseeing and relaxation time during your trip. Over-scheduling can lead to burnout, while too much downtime may leave you feeling like you missed out on experiences.
- Allocate specific time slots for sightseeing activities and attractions, leaving room for breaks in between.
- Include leisurely activities such as enjoying a local cafe or strolling through a park to relax and take in the surroundings.
- Factor in downtime for rest and rejuvenation, especially after long days of exploring to ensure you have the energy for the next day’s adventures.
Accommodation and Transportation Booking
When planning the perfect trip, booking accommodation and transportation are crucial steps to ensure a smooth and enjoyable journey. Finding affordable lodging options and securing transportation that aligns with your itinerary can make a significant difference in your overall travel experience. Below are some strategies and tips to help you navigate through these aspects of trip planning.
Finding Affordable and Convenient Lodging
- Compare prices on different accommodation websites to find the best deals.
- Consider alternative options such as hostels, guesthouses, or vacation rentals for budget-friendly stays.
- Look for accommodations with convenient locations that are close to public transportation or major attractions.
- Check for reviews from other travelers to ensure the quality and reliability of the lodging.
Booking Transportation Based on the Travel Itinerary
- Book flights or trains in advance to secure lower fares and better seat options.
- Consider renting a car for more flexibility in exploring your destination, especially in remote areas.
- Opt for public transportation like buses or subways for cost-effective and efficient travel within cities.
- Research transportation options that align with your itinerary and choose the most convenient ones.
Securing the Best Deals on Accommodation and Transportation
- Sign up for loyalty programs or travel reward credit cards to earn points and discounts on bookings.
- Monitor deal websites and travel apps for promotions and flash sales on accommodations and transportation.
- Consider booking accommodation and transportation together as a package deal for potential savings.
- Be flexible with your travel dates to take advantage of off-peak pricing and special offers.
Packing Essentials
When preparing for a trip, packing efficiently and bringing the right essentials can make a significant difference in your travel experience. From versatile clothing to travel accessories, here are some key points to consider when packing for your upcoming adventure.
Essential Items to Pack
- Clothing suitable for the destination’s weather and planned activities
- Comfortable walking shoes
- Toiletries and personal hygiene items
- Travel documents and identification
- Medications and first aid kit
- Electronic devices and chargers
- Travel adapters and converters
Maximizing Luggage Space
- Roll your clothes instead of folding to save space
- Use packing cubes or compression bags to organize and compact clothing
- Wear bulky items like jackets and boots while traveling to free up space in your luggage
- Consider versatile clothing pieces that can be mixed and matched to create multiple outfits
Importance of Packing Versatile Clothing and Travel Accessories
- Versatile clothing allows you to pack lighter and adapt to different weather conditions
- Travel accessories like a portable charger, neck pillow, and reusable water bottle can enhance your comfort during the journey
- Packing smartly ensures you have everything you need without overpacking and carrying unnecessary items
Safety and Health Precautions
When planning a trip, it’s crucial to prioritize your safety and health to ensure a smooth and enjoyable experience. Taking necessary precautions before and during your journey can make a significant difference in how your trip unfolds.
Checklist of Safety and Health Precautions
- Research the destination’s current health and safety situation, including any travel advisories.
- Ensure you have the necessary vaccinations and medications for the specific region you will be visiting.
- Pack a first aid kit with essential supplies like bandages, pain relievers, and any personal medications.
- Stay hydrated and be mindful of food and water hygiene to prevent food-borne illnesses.
- Carry important documents like your ID, insurance information, and emergency contacts in case of an unforeseen event.
Travel Insurance and Medical Preparations
Travel insurance is a vital aspect of trip planning as it provides coverage for unexpected events such as trip cancellations, medical emergencies, and lost luggage. Ensure you have comprehensive travel insurance that meets your needs and covers your destination.
Tips on Staying Safe While Exploring a New Destination
- Research the safest neighborhoods and areas to stay in at your destination.
- Avoid displaying valuable items like expensive jewelry or large sums of money in public.
- Stay vigilant in crowded places and be aware of potential scams or pickpocketing incidents.
- Keep a close eye on your belongings and use secure locks for your luggage and accommodations.
- Trust your instincts and avoid situations or individuals that make you feel uncomfortable.
Cultural Immersion and Local Experiences
Immersing oneself in the local culture during a trip can truly enhance the overall experience and create lasting memories. Engaging with locals and participating in cultural activities allows travelers to gain a deeper understanding of the destination and its people.
Exploring Local Markets and Street Food
Visiting local markets and trying street food are excellent ways to experience the authentic flavors and daily life of a place. Interacting with vendors and tasting traditional dishes can provide valuable insights into the local culinary scene.
- Explore bustling markets like the Grand Bazaar in Istanbul or the Chatuchak Weekend Market in Bangkok.
- Try local street food specialties such as banh mi in Vietnam or empanadas in Argentina.
- Engage with vendors to learn about the ingredients and preparation methods of different dishes.
Participating in Cultural Workshops and Classes
Joining cultural workshops or classes can offer hands-on experiences and opportunities to learn traditional skills or crafts. This interactive approach allows travelers to connect with the local community on a deeper level.
- Take a traditional cooking class in Italy to master the art of making pasta from scratch.
- Attend a batik painting workshop in Indonesia to create your own unique textile design.
- Learn a local dance or music instrument through lessons with talented artists or instructors.
Exploring Off-the-Beaten-Path Locations
Venturing off the typical tourist trail can lead to hidden gems and authentic cultural encounters. Exploring lesser-known areas allows travelers to escape the crowds and discover the true essence of a destination.
- Visit small villages or rural communities to experience traditional lifestyles and customs.
- Hike or bike through scenic landscapes to connect with nature and appreciate local flora and fauna.
- Attend local festivals or events in remote regions to witness age-old traditions and celebrations.
